Focal plane is one of the most important components of remote sensing camera
and we could obtain a long focal plane by means of interleaving assembly of TDICCD. As to the longer TDICCD focal plane
it is difficult for us to obtain precise measuring results through the conventional method. Monitoring the pixels of TDICCD directly
using an air rails (linearity less than 2 μ m / m) that carries microscopic system
get the space position of the pixels. Measuring 600 mm long focal plane
attain the accurate test results whose error is less than 3 μ m. According to the imaging test of remote sensing camera on ground
by the research and analysis of the image
the precision reflected from the image matches as that obtained from the accurate measurement. So it is proved that this method is precise and feasible and could achieve high-precision measurement of the long focal plane.
